Common Myths Concerning LASIK and PRK



Many individuals have mistaken beliefs about LASIK and PRK that can cloud their decision-making. One usual misconception is that these treatments are only for those with severe vision concerns. Actually, LASIK and PRK can deal with a series of refractive errors, consisting of n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ism.

Furthermore, there's a misconception that as soon as you have the surgical treatment, you'll never require glasses once more. While lots of attain 20/20 vision, some may still need glasses for particular tasks as they age.

Comprehending the Security and Effectiveness of Vision Modification Surgery

While considering vision modification surgery, you might question its safety and efficiency. Most individuals experience significant renovations in their vision, typically attaining 20/25 vision or better.

Nonetheless, it's necessary to keep in mind that, like any kind of surgical procedure, dangers exist. You might encounter difficulties such as completely dry eyes or glare, but severe issues are uncommon.

Your doctor will certainly review your eyes and total wellness to identify if you're a suitable candidate. They'll describe the treatment thoroughly, aiding you make an educated decision.

Inevitably, comprehending these variables can empower you to pick the very best alternative for your vision needs.

Long-Term Outcomes and Considerations for People



As you take into consideration the lasting outcomes of vision correction surgical procedure, it's vital to comprehend exactly how your eyesight may transform in time. Many individuals experience steady vision for many years after the procedure, yet some may discover gradual changes due to age or various other elements.

Normal eye examinations are vital to check these adjustments and guarantee your vision continues to be ideal. It's likewise important to go over any kind of interest in your eye expert, as they can supply advice customized to your distinct scenario.



While the majority of people appreciate enhanced vision, you need to be prepared for the opportunity of needing glasses or call lenses later on in life. Eventually, remaining informed and positive regarding your eye health can assist you keep the most effective feasible vision end results.
